Scientist - Clinical Research jobs in San Antonio, TX

Scientist - Clinical Research assumes lead role in various clinical research projects. Proposes, plans, organizes and executes experiments and research. Being a Scientist - Clinical Research secures grants and funding for research and is responsible for controlling budgets. Summarizes findings in reports and communicates results. Additionally, Scientist - Clinical Research interacts with other scientists within and outside of the organization. Provides recommendations that influence extensive clinical research activities. Requires an advanced degree. Typically reports to head of a unit/department. The Scientist - Clinical Research work is generally independent and collaborative in nature. Contributes to moderately complex aspects of a project. To be a Scientist - Clinical Research typically requires 4 -7 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

    Summary: Pinnacle Clinical Research seeks a Clinical Research Assistant, responsible for assisting with the day-to-day operations of clinical trials alongside the Clinical Research Coordinator and Investigators, assisting in project planning, and ensuring that pre-established work scope, study protocol, and regulatory requirements are followed. They will attend meetings and events to promote studies, recruit, and pre-screen study participants. This person must be able to understand clinical trial priorities and establish a workflow to complete all required activities in a timely manner. This position is responsible for a broad range of duties involving confidential information.
    The Clinical Research Assistant must be organized, excel at multi-tasking, detail-oriented, an excellent communicator, and be able to provide high quality patient care. This person will collaborate very closely with other members of the PCR team, external vendors, and therefore must be highly collaborative, goal-oriented, flexible, and communicative. An ideal candidate will be responsive, thoughtful, empathetic, initiative-taking, and a team-player. This role reports directly to the Clinical Research Project Manager.
     
    Duties and Responsibilities:
     
    Clinical Trial Execution:
    • Exercise judgement within the allowable limits defined within clinical trial protocols, standard operating procedures, and the direction from the Clinical Research Coordinators (CRC), study investigator, Project Manager, and Director of Clinical Research Operations
    • Always maintain subject and document confidentiality, understand, and comply with the appropriate sponsor requirements and regulations which include the Food and Drug Administration, good clinical practices, International Conference on Harmonization,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act, institutional review boards, and institutional policies and procedures
    • Complete study directed assessments with patients which include, but not limited to, subject history, adverse events, Fibroscan, test article handling, appointment scheduling, records review, treatment coordination, collecting vital signs, and subject health assessment
    • Assist and complete study related documents and new study preparation
    • Function as a secondary liaison with pharmaceutical sponsors and external vendors
    • Respond to internal and external requests for information in a timely manner
    • Perform subject pre-screening and recruitment
    • Contribute to data management for research projects
    • Identify opportunities to improve patient care and satisfaction
    • Conduct patient-facing encounters with compassion, empathy, and thoroughness
    • Perform laboratory and/or pharmacy duties as outlined in the protocols and/or manuals as directed
    • Assists with the preparation for study monitor visits and/or audits as directed
    • Interacts with internal and external personnel to include, but not limited to physicians, nurses, administration staff, industry sponsor representatives, central laboratory/imaging personnel, and clinical trial patients

San Antonio (/ˌsæn ænˈtoʊnioʊ/; from Spanish, "Saint Anthony"), officially the City of San Antonio, is the seventh-most populous city in the United States, and the second-most populous city in both Texas and the Southern United States, with more than 1.5 million residents. Founded as a Spanish mission and colonial outpost in 1718, the city became the first chartered civil settlement in present-day Texas in 1731.
